What to Eat

There are many great restaurants in Real Sitio de San Ildefonso where you can enjoy traditional Spanish cuisine.

  • Cochinillo asado: This is a roasted suckling pig that is a specialty of the region.
  • Cordero asado: This is a roasted lamb that is another popular dish in the region.
  • Judiones de La Granja: This is a type of white bean that is grown in the region and is used in many local dishes.

Where to Go

There are many things to see and do in Real Sitio de San Ildefonso.

  • Palacio Real de La Granja de San Ildefonso: This is a beautiful palace that was built in the 18th century. It is one of the most popular tourist attractions in the city.
  • Real Fábrica de Cristales de La Granja: This is a glass factory that was founded in the 18th century. It is one of the oldest glass factories in Spain.
  • Jardines de La Granja: These are the gardens of the Palacio Real de La Granja de San Ildefonso. They are one of the most beautiful gardens in Spain.
